Artificial grass installation services involve replacing natural lawns with synthetic turf that looks and feels like real grass. The process typically includes preparing the existing ground, laying a stable base, and carefully installing the artificial grass to ensure a smooth, durable surface. Many service providers also offer additional steps such as trimming, infill application, and finishing touches to create a seamless and natural appearance. This service is designed to provide a low-maintenance, evergreen lawn solution that can withstand heavy use and various weather conditions.
Artificial grass can help solve several common outdoor problems. It eliminates the need for regular mowing, watering, and fertilizing, saving homeowners time and effort. It also provides a consistent, lush appearance regardless of weather or season, preventing patchy or brown spots often seen with natural grass. For properties dealing with poor soil quality, drainage issues, or high water bills, synthetic turf offers a practical alternative that maintains a tidy, attractive landscape without ongoing upkeep. Additionally, it can reduce mud and dirt tracked indoors, making outdoor spaces cleaner and more family-friendly.

The overview below groups typical Artificial Grass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or repairs or patching,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ine touch-ups fall within this range, making it a common cost band for basic work.
Partial Installations - Replacing sections of existing turf or installing new smaller areas us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more complex partial projects can reach up to $4,500, but most fall in the middle of this range.
Full Installation - Complete artificial grass installations for typical residential yards generally range from $3,000 to $8,000. Many projects land in this range, while larger, more detailed jobs can go beyond $10,000.
High-End or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ive or custom-designed installations, such as sports fields or large commercial areas, can exceed $15,000 and sometimes reach $20,000 or more. Such projects are less common but represent the upper end of typical cost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ing artificial grass? Artificial grass provides a low-maintenance, year-round green appearance, making it a popular choice for lawns and outdoor spaces. Local contractors can help determine if it’s suitable for specific needs and conditions.
How is artificial grass installed? Installation typically involves preparing the ground, laying a suitable base, and then securing the synthetic turf. Experienced service providers can handle these steps efficiently to ensure a proper fit.
Is artificial grass safe for children and pets? Most artificial grasses are designed to be safe for children and pets, with non-toxic materials. Local service providers can advise on the best options available.
Can artificial grass be installed on any surface? Artificial grass can often be installed on various surfaces, including concrete, soil, or existing lawns. A local contractor can assess the site to determine the best installation approach.
What maintenance is required for artificial grass? Artificial grass requires minimal upkeep, mainly occasional brushing and cleaning to remove debris. Local service providers can offer maintenance advice and services if needed.
